Finance Review Summary — Currency Hedging

Following volatility in our Veltrish-crown exposure, the committee approved forward contracts covering 70% of projected receivables for the next three quarters. Hedging costs are estimated at 0.4% of covered value, within policy limits. Counterparty risk was assessed as low. Unhedged balances will be reviewed monthly. The related planning rationale follows in the confidential note below.

board note of hahip-kahag: Quenixix Holdings plans to lower the Briius list price by 17 percent in July.

## Deployment

Fenwick Relay logs every request at INFO, which floods the aggregator under load. We sample instead. Error-level lines always pass; INFO is sampled at a rate tuned per environment. Do not merge changes that disable sampling in prod — the Oakhurst cluster fell over last quarter for exactly that reason. Sampling rates and burst allowances are set via the service config. The production values are shown below.

deployment values, bawip-fahog:
wenwyn:
  pin: 6601
  tenant: druys
  seal: seal_c3ded18a
  metrics_host: metrics.wenwyn.ferrasoft.corp
  standby_team: quenox
  escalation: gorvan-istir
  nonce: e6dc01

- [ ] **Thumbnail queue keys (Mossgate):** During the ceremony, rotate the signing key for the thumbnail generation queue so stale workers get rejected. Drain the queue first or you'll orphan jobs mid-render. The rotation tool is picky: it won't proceed until you enter the recovery passphrase listed below.

recovery phrase for yajof-bagap: oliwyn-ulaael